Role overview

Sonae Sierra is an international real estate company focused on urban transformation and innovation. With projects in more than 35 countries and assets of around EUR 7 billion under management, the company is known for its long-term approach, sustainability focus, and integrated real estate services across mixed-use urban spaces. For Münster Arkaden, the team is looking for a Shopping Centre Manager to take ownership of day-to-day centre performance and support the continued development of the asset.

The position is based in Münster and is available immediately on a full-time basis.

Core responsibilities

  • Lead the centre’s sustainable and efficient operations, ensuring smooth running processes and strong overall performance.
  • Oversee all external service providers and contracts, including security, cleaning, and technical services, while acting as a primary point of contact for tenants, partners, and visitors.
  • Prepare and manage service charge, investment, and marketing budgets, and control shared costs across the centre.
  • Implement the annual marketing plan in coordination with the central marketing team.
  • Review tenant sales data to spot opportunities for improvement and additional leasing potential, while managing common areas.
  • Coordinate sales auditing activities and ensure compliance with environmental, safety, and health standards.
  • Work closely with the centre management team in a collaborative, quality-driven environment.
